For the Petitioner/s : Mr. Shubh Narain Singh For the Opposite Party/s : Mr. Asharaf Ansari 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E VINOD KUMAR SINHA ORAL ORDER 05-07-2017 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ner.
This is an application for bail in connection with Asaw P.S.Case No. 87 of 2016 registered for the offences punishable under Sections 376, 511, 326 and 307/34 of the Indian Penal Code.
Allegation is that petitioner along with others has attempted to commit rape upon the informant and on protest they have set her on fire.
It has been submitted on behalf of the petitioner that the whole prosecution story is unbelievable as it is alleged that father and son both have attempted to commit rape at the same time and further there is land dispute between the parties, due to which he has falsely been implicated and he is in custody for eight
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.24797 of 2017 (3) dt.05-07-2017 2/2 months.
Heard learned APP also.
Having heard both sides and in view of allegation, I am not inclined to grant bail to the petitioner. However, learned trial court is directed to expedite the trial of the petitioner and try to conclude it within seven months. If trial is not concluded within the said period, petitioner may renew his prayer for bail before the court below, which shall be considered on its own merit, without being prejudiced by this order.
Accordingly, this application is dismissed.
